二苯硫脲泡塑富集测定钨矿中的金  被引量:1

Determination of Gold in Tungsten Ore with Diphenylthiourea-Loaded Polyurethane Foam Enrichment

摘  要:系统地分析了使用泡塑富集钨矿中的金时结果严重偏低的原因,并在此基础上建立了分取上清液使用二苯硫脲泡塑分离富集金,无臭灰化,王水提取,电感耦合等离子体发射光谱(ICP-OES)测定钨矿石中金含量的方法。该方法可以针对各种含量的钨矿石,方法检出限为0.018μg/g,相对标准偏差(RSD)为1.82%~2.92%(n=11),此方法的准确度与精密度能够满足钨矿样品中金的测定要求。The factors of significantly lower result of the gold in the enrichment of tungsten ore by polyurethane foam were systematically analyzed.On the basis of this,a method by ICP-OES after diphenylthiourea-loaded polyurethane foam separation and enrichment gold in divide supernatant,smell-less ashing and aqua regia extraction were proposed.The method is aimed at all kinds of tungsten ores,the detection limit was 0.018μg/g,the relative standard deviation(RSD)was 1.82%~2.92%(n=11),the accuracy and precisions of this method could meet the requirements of tungsten ore analysis.
